Site Map: Section list and alphabetic comic list Note: There are countless arguments when and why various ages start and end, especially the Bronze and Copper ages so, apart from the first three superhero ages, all the later ages here are split into decades to keep things simple. During this time many memorable characters emerged such as Batman, Green Lantern, Flash, Captain Marvel and Captain America many of whom had stories battling with the Axis powers, some before the U.

Comics were not just dominated by the superhero at this time, however, and covered many diverse subject areas such as "true crime", horror and romance, some featuring drug use, sexual expoitation and violence. After the end of World War II, the superhero genre lost popularity entering an interregnum. During this time campaigns against comic books were abound with a focus on juvenile corruption that lead to public comic book burning in some areas by the late 40's. In , psychiatrist Fredric Wertham, published Seduction of the Innocent , asserting that crime, sex and violence depicted in comic books encouraged the same behaviours in the children reading them.

A Senate subcommittee investigating juvenile delinquency suggested the comic industry should tone down its content and this pushed the comic industry into forming the Comics Code Authority CCA.
